Carrier Global Net Debt Growth & History (CARR)

Carrier Global's net debt was $10.48B for fiscal 2025.

View full Carrier Global company overview

Carrier Global annual net debt history

Carrier Global annual net debt

Fiscal yearPeriod endedNet debtChangeGrowth
20252025-12-31$10.48B$1.60B+18.05%
20242024-12-31$8.88B$4.01B+82.37%
20232023-12-31$4.87B−$1.34B−21.56%
20222022-12-31$6.21B−$1.16B−15.76%
20212021-12-31$7.37B−$549.0M−6.94%
20202020-12-31$7.92B$7.70B+3633.49%
20192019-12-31$212.0M

Carrier Global net debt trends

Over the last five fiscal years, Carrier Global's net debt increased from $7.92B to $10.48B, a change of $2.56B. The latest reported quarter, Q2 2026, shows $11.05B.

About the metric

What net debt means

Net debt compares a company’s interest-bearing debt with its cash and cash equivalents. Positive net debt means debt exceeds cash, while a negative value indicates the company has more cash than debt on this measure.

Calculation and source

How net debt is calculated

TickerStat calculates net debt as total interest-bearing debt minus cash and cash equivalents at the same reporting-period end. Short-term investments are not subtracted because they are not included in the standardized cash series. Fiscal periods can differ from calendar years, so exact period-end dates are included.
